He's listed at over 6 foot but he isn't. He's a manlet.
Not sure what a "manlet" is, but I think you're wrong there. I watched the last quarter of our game from the weekend again tonight and when they were singing the song at the end he was next to Jack Sinclair, who is listed at 180cm and Billings was clearly taller than him by what looked like around 4cm and Shane Savage (listed at 185cm) was on his other side and they were almost identical heights, so I think the measurement (184cm) is right. He does look short at times, but I think he has sort of hunched shoulders which may make him appear shorter than he is.

Billings has only played 1 or two good games to date, so the jury is still out on him.
I think the fact he is averaging 21 disposals and over a goal a game this year, despite spending the great majority of the year in the forward line (in a team that doesn't have a lot of inside 50's) and having only really hit his straps in one quarter for the year, augurs well for when he's fitter, stronger and much more consistently in good form. He's missed plenty of goals he ought to kick in his sleep, too, so he could easily enough be averaging 21 possies and close to 2 goals a game, which would be very similar to say Chad Wingard so far this year.
